Transaction 268584a8c2bf101f161cc9a677f3e31c1dbf560a25b476ad2dda1bc380bb0c5c

1 Input
2 Outputs
  • 268584a8c2bf101f161cc9a677f3e31c1dbf560a25b476ad2dda1bc380bb0c5c:0
  • value  582417
    address  3LkhsDaNN7SXgMxFf5yAcLJCKJ8mERHP6r
  • 268584a8c2bf101f161cc9a677f3e31c1dbf560a25b476ad2dda1bc380bb0c5c:1
  • value  19394099
    address  37EWKQRx4AnzdA7Yf6fMaEeQMnFkJBZdfp